2012-12-25 37 views
3

比方說,我有一個訪問(讀/寫)文件系統(應用程序內的文件),Active Directory和SQL Server數據庫的應用程序。我需要授予此帳戶的權限,以便他可以訪問這些內容。應用程序池標識是IIS APPPOOL \ ASP.NET v4,啓用了匿名身份驗證(它配置爲IUSR),窗體身份驗證。在哪個帳戶默認ASP.NET 4.0代碼執行?

回答

4

下面是一些很好的聯繫,你可以去通過這些來了解IIS用戶

總結:

IIS 5.1(Windows XP中) - 這是一個本地ASPNET帳戶
IIS 6 - 默認情況下,應用程序池在IIS_WPG組的成員網絡服務帳戶下運行
IIS 7.0 - 仍然網絡服務
IIS 7 SP2/7.5 - 在名爲ApplicationPoolIdentity的短暫事件下運行,映射到帳戶IIS APPPOOL \ ApplicationPool(例如IIS APPPOOL \默認應用)。此帳戶是IIS_IUSRS用戶組的成員

信息來源來源: -

User ASP.NET runs under
What are all the user accounts for IIS/ASP.NET and how do they differ?

http://www.bluevisionsoftware.com/WebSite/TipsAndTricksDetails.aspx?Name=AspNetAccount

http://www.iis.net/learn/get-started/planning-for-security/understanding-built-in-user-and-group-accounts-in-iis

http://imar.spaanjaars.com/287/how-do-i-determine-the-security-account-that-iis-uses-to-run-my-web-site

+0

那麼,哪些用戶可以將其是IIS A PPPOOL \ ASP.NET v4或IUSR – user960567

+0

從這裏得到它,http://www.bluevisionsoftware.com/WebSite/TipsAndTricksDetails.aspx?Name=AspNetAccount和http://stackoverflow.com/questions/5729264/what-are-所有的用戶賬戶,用於-IIS-ASP淨和如何-DO-他們-不同 – user960567

相關問題